March 2007 – The Local member for Cook, Jason O’Brien and the Dot Com Mob, sought support from the Minister for Art, Education and Training to open an Indigenous Knowledge Centre (IKC) in Hope Vale where the Community Technology Centre could be part of a more comprehensive Community Learning Centre.

The aims of the Hope Vale Indigenous Knowledge and Technology Centre will be to:

   1. support recording, sharing and secure access for local Indigenous knowledge,
   2. provide access to knowledge from the wider world via the Internet and other materials,
   3. raise literacy, information literacy skills and Information and Communication Technology (ITC) skills across the community by providing exposure and access to training and materials,
   4. offer training and support to community members engaged in gathering and recording cultural knowledge,
   5. create opportunities for the kind of recreational activities that can be encompassed in a library setting, for groups across the community.
